记录是为了更好的成长! 1、mapper.xml描述,注意是parameterType 和 resultType 2、对应的mapper接口 3、返回到页面的json数据格式 以上内容 ...
目前有一种情况,就是临时查询需要返回对应主键和设备数量两个字段值,为此去创建一个实体对象有些笨重,因为不存在复用价值。此时就可以采用返回hashMap这种数据格式,具体写法: 有两点需要注意: .返回的值类型是HashMap而不是LinkedHashMap,可能顺序无保证。 . MapKey用于指定返回值中的key 此外还使用了 Select注解,无需去mapper.xml中去写,简单sql可以如 ...
2022-03-16 17:55 0 1562 推荐指数:
记录是为了更好的成长! 1、mapper.xml描述,注意是parameterType 和 resultType 2、对应的mapper接口 3、返回到页面的json数据格式 以上内容 ...
1、pom相关依赖引入 2、application配置 3、代码编写分页查询 对返回结果用PageInfo进行封装 UserService类 4、分页安全性问题 PageHelper 方法使用了静态 ...
jar包引入 配置application.properties 如果是properties文件,配置如下 配置application.yml 如果是yml文件 ...
注意:返回数量为0时函数返回值为false,返回数量为非零值时为true。 Java函数: XML代码: 取值: cnt=1,返回true cnt=0,返回false 注意,如果直接写select count(*) from XXX,因为会有0,1, > ...
Xhtml代码 <!-- 返回HashMap结果 类型--> <!-- 如果想返回JavaBean,只需将resultType设置为JavaBean的别名或全限定名 --> < ...
Xhtml代码 <!-- 返回HashMap结果 类型--> <!-- 如果想返回JavaBean,只需将resultType设置为JavaBean的别名或全限定名 --> ...
查询用户列表,并查询每个用户下面最新的一个订单,和每个用户下面的所有订单。 在使用@Result注解进行one对一关联或many对多关联时,必须设置主键,只有设置了主键,才能通过主键传入参数,进行子查询。 关联查询时,被关联的方法入参userId,是由@Result设置中的主键 ...
//本文作者:cuifuan Mybatis 是一个持久层ORM框架,负责Java与数据库数据交互,也可以简易理解为中介,相对于它,还有个中介是hibernate,不过在mybatis中sql语句的灵活性,可优化性比较强,这也是现在大多数人选择的原因。 1. mapper.xml ...